Topn N sorting for Stacked bar chart

Hi All

Need help and support one issue

In Tableau there is feature of showing Top N for stacked bar chart as shown below by Business Unit & By Company Code

each have individual sliders. If I change 6 or 7 for Business Unit (BU) it shows 6 & 7 respectively

Mhnsan1113_0-1628082424146.png

If am applying same in powerbi , i am not getting the results. i used by creating table 

1) Rank by BU = GENERATESERIES(0, 20, 1)
2 ) Rank by BU Value = SELECTEDVALUE('Rank by BU'[Rank by BU])

then went to main table and created

(a)selectRanktopnumber. = IF(HASONEVALUE('Rank by BU'[Rank by BU]),MIN('Rank by BU'[Rank by BU]),20)

(b)Rankby BU. = IF(HASONEVALUE(po_change[business_unit]),RANKX(ALL(po_change[business_unit]),[PO Line No Count],,DESC))
(c)BU-RANK Final. = if ([(b)Rankby BU.]<[(a)selectRanktopnumber.],1,0)
Used the (c) in filters & 1) as slicer (marked in yellow).
